Will Vaibhav Sooryavanshi Get a Team India Call-Up? 15-Year-Old Sensation Sparks Selection Debate After Historic IPL 2026

New Delhi: Even before the conclusion of IPL 2026, one name has emerged as the biggest talking point in Indian cricket—Vaibhav Sooryavanshi. The 15-year-old Rajasthan Royals batter has stunned fans and experts alike with a remarkable season that has not only rewritten records but also triggered a serious debate about his readiness for international cricket. The discussion gained momentum after Rajasthan Royals head coach Kumar Sangakkara publicly backed the teenager for a future India call-up.

Sooryavanshi’s IPL 2026 campaign has been nothing short of extraordinary. The young batter amassed 776 runs in 16 matches, finishing among the tournament’s leading run-scorers. His most memorable knock came in Qualifier 2 against Gujarat Titans, where he blasted 96 runs off just 47 deliveries. Although Rajasthan fell short of reaching the final, Sooryavanshi’s performance became one of the defining stories of the season.

His biggest achievement came in the six-hitting charts. During the playoffs, the teenager surpassed Chris Gayle’s long-standing record for the most sixes in a single IPL season, a feat many believed would remain untouched for years. The record instantly elevated him from a promising youngster to one of the most talked-about players in world cricket.

The debate around his future intensified after Sangakkara’s comments. The former Sri Lankan captain praised Sooryavanshi’s temperament, game awareness, and ability to perform under pressure against top-quality bowling attacks. According to Sangakkara, the question is no longer whether the youngster can play international cricket, but when that opportunity will arrive.

Support for the teenager has also come from outside the Rajasthan camp. Gujarat Titans captain Shubman Gill reportedly described Sooryavanshi as one of the finest T20 batters currently emerging in the game. Such praise from established international stars has only strengthened the argument that Indian cricket may have discovered a rare talent.

A viral moment following Rajasthan’s playoff exit further highlighted the emotional side of his journey. Images of Sooryavanshi sitting in the dugout wearing the Orange Cap and fighting back tears spread rapidly across social media. For many fans, it was a reminder that behind the records and headlines stands a teenager experiencing the highs and lows of elite sport.

Historically, Indian cricket has taken a cautious approach with exceptionally young players. However, analysts believe Sooryavanshi’s case is unique. His performances were not built on a handful of flashy innings; they came consistently throughout the season and often in high-pressure situations. That consistency has led many observers to suggest that a pathway through India A cricket and eventually the senior T20 side may not be far away.

While the IPL 2026 final between Royal Challengers Bengaluru and Gujarat Titans dominates the tournament’s closing chapter, the season’s biggest individual breakthrough story belongs to Vaibhav Sooryavanshi. At just 15 years of age, he has captured national attention, broken major records, and forced a conversation about the future of Indian cricket. The spotlight now shifts to the selectors and whether they believe the teenager is ready for the next step.
